liteLLM features and specs

  • Ease of Use
    liteLLM is designed to simplify the integration of large language models, making it easier for developers to incorporate advanced AI capabilities into their applications without requiring deep expertise in machine learning.
  • Open Source
    As an open-source project, liteLLM allows developers to contribute to and modify the source code according to their needs, promoting transparency and community-driven development.
  • Flexibility
    The library provides a flexible interface that can be adapted to a wide range of use cases, from natural language processing tasks to chatbot development, catering to different project requirements.
  • Integration Capabilities
    liteLLM offers seamless integration with popular Python libraries and tools, facilitating interoperability within existing software ecosystems.

Possible disadvantages of liteLLM

  • Limited Documentation
    The documentation for liteLLM may not be as comprehensive as other established libraries, potentially making it challenging for newcomers to get started or fully utilize its features.
  • Community Support
    Being a newer project, liteLLM might have a smaller community compared to more established libraries, which could affect the availability of support and community-contributed resources.
  • Potential Stability Issues
    As with many open-source projects in their early stages, there might be potential stability and maintenance challenges, with possible bugs or updates that need addressing as the project matures.

Analysis of Eigent

Overall verdict

  • Eigent (eigent.ai) is a solid choice for teams and individuals looking to leverage multi-agent AI workflows for automating complex tasks, offering a capable open-source approach to building and deploying autonomous AI agents.

Why this product is good

  • Built around a multi-agent architecture that can break down and handle complex, multi-step tasks autonomously
  • Open-source foundation that offers transparency, customization, and community-driven development
  • Designed to integrate with various tools and workflows, boosting productivity through automation
  • Supports local and privacy-conscious deployment options for users concerned about data control
  • Backed by the CAMEL-AI ecosystem, giving it a strong research and development lineage

Recommended for

  • Developers and technical teams wanting to build or customize autonomous AI agent workflows
  • Businesses seeking to automate repetitive, multi-step knowledge-work tasks
  • Researchers and enthusiasts exploring multi-agent AI systems
  • Privacy-conscious users who prefer open-source and locally deployable AI tools
  • Startups looking to boost productivity without large engineering overhead
